Thai Cooking Classes – 2 times a day Lunch group (start at 10:30) 1,500 Baht/person Duration: approx. 3 hours Dinner group (start at 15:30) Duration: approx. 4 hours 1,500 Baht/person (except Monday and Thursday) 1,800 Baht/person (every Monday and Thursday with visit of Thai local market) Transportation included

Certificate of Entry (COE) is a mandatory official document issued to Thai and Non-Thai nationals who are permitted to enter Thailand. It confirms that you meet the entry requirements as set by the Thai government and you are accepted to enter Thailand. Everyone planning to come to Thailand needs to have a valid Thailand Pass to enter the country. It is mandatory during the COVID pandemic. Thailand Pass is a web-based system designed to support Thailand’s “Ease of Travel” system and make the documentation process of the travelers entering Thailand simpler and more efficient. Chalong Elephant Retirement is the place where we recue elderly elephants from working hard to have better life in comfortable environment with closer care.
